Transaction 6a33436eb60e3e87bc477862ef63788222e64e7c9175c306fcf81b3f60689d6e
1 Input
1 Output
-
6a33436eb60e3e87bc477862ef63788222e64e7c9175c306fcf81b3f60689d6e:0
- value
- 326870
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ccb3eccef9314e88ba8419f413241ffdfba36637 OP_EQUAL
- address
- 3LMPK632wnDu4ZrNx2KQeM1vchy6ggFFHn